I have a PIII 500 for about two weeks. I use an ASUS P2B Motherboard and 
everything works fine (Win98 and FreeBSD-3.0-RELEASE). FreeBSD has not
yet
support for the PIII, ie. you cannot use the new SIMD instructions,
because
it does not recognize the PIII and it does not save the new registers.
As long as you don't use software specifically for the PIII, this is not
a problem. (FreeBSD-current seems to recognize the PIII, I will upgrade
soon). For 2.2.8-STABLE I don't know, but 3.1-STABLE will work for sure,
at
least in the way mine does. Other than the new SIMD instructions the
PIII
is equal to the PII.

Which SDRAM chips are best depends on the motherboard, I use normal
PC-100
SDRAMs.
